WebConduction is one of the three main ways that heat energy moves from place to place. The other two ways heat moves around are radiation and convection. Conduction is the process by which heat energy is transmitted through collisions between neighboring atoms or molecules. Conduction occurs more readily in solids and liquids, where the particles ... Web17 Jul 2007 · Insulators like fibreglass and plastic foam are put into the cavity in the walls of a building to trap air and to reduce the transfer of heat energy so that heat stays inside the building.
